The Thermal Processing Spec of Countertop Retort Machine Hardware

First, you need to understand how this equipment works. The machine combines high-pressure steam cooking with airtight hermetic sealing. Users place their food into specialized multi-layer pouches. Manufacturers create these durable pouches using layers of aluminum and polypropylene. Next, the machine applies intense steam and pressure to the packaged food. This thermal processing instantly destroys all spoilage microorganisms inside the pouch. For example, if you package a fresh batch of beef stew, the machine kills any bacteria that would normally cause the meat to rot over time.

Pouch vs. Tin Can Packaging: Why Pouches Win

Additionally, we must compare the modern retort pouch to traditional tin cans. Retort pouches cost about 30% less than heavy tin cans, which directly saves you money. Moreover, flexible pouches take up significantly less storage space in your kitchen or transport vehicle. Because the pouch features a much thinner profile than a can, the heat reaches the center of the food much faster. As a result, the shorter cooking time helps the food retain 40% more nutrients and flavor. Consequently, your customers get a healthier, tastier product.

Crucial Pressure and Temperature Baselines

Finally, technical accuracy remains absolutely vital when operating countertop retort machine hardware. The system must precisely hit a temperature of 121°C (250°F). Concurrently, the machine must maintain a steady pressure between 1.5 and 2.0 bar. These exact baselines guarantee complete safety against dangerous, heat-resistant pathogens like botulism. Therefore, exact hardware monitoring specs are crucial for every user. Modern machines include smart digital sensors that track these thermal metrics perfectly to ensure public safety.
